Blacklight
Pekji
Release year:
2021
A sharp synthetic-spicy fragrance with aldehydic brightness, black pepper, coriander, licorice, smoke, iris, and leather. It feels blue-green, hollow, and fluorescent, with a chilly opening that drops into inky earthiness and a stoic smoky base.

Black Mango - Vetiver
Scents of Wood
Release year:
2026
A modern fruit-and-wood fragrance where black mango, ginger, cardamom, jasmine, pimento, cocoa shell, frankincense, myrrh, vetiver, and amber create a bright-dark contrast. The mango feels ripe and juicy, but the vetiver and resins pull it into a deeper, more sophisticated woody register. It feels tropical at the surface and smoky-resinous underneath, with a bold contemporary trail.

Black Neroli
ABOUJAMIL Perfumery
Release year:
2024
A dark floral-resinous attar centered on neroli, Bulgarian rose, damask rose, frankincense, labdanum, ambergris, black musk, and oud. It feels bright at the edges but shadowy underneath, with neroli and rose giving a fresh floral entrance before incense, musk, and oud pull the scent into a deeper oriental mood. The result is elegant, musky, and quietly nocturnal rather than a simple clean neroli.
